Spin Susceptibility Representation of the Pairing Interaction for the two-dimensional Hubbard Model
Abstract
Using numerical dynamic cluster quantum Monte Carlo results, we study a simple approximation for the pairing interaction of a two-dimensional Hubbard model with an on-site Coulomb interaction U equal to the bandwidth. We find that with an effective temperature dependent coupling (T) and the numerically calculated spin susceptibility (K-K'), the d-wave pairing interaction is well approximated by 32 2(K-K').
